The lean legal team of a substantial financial services institution is currently looking to hire their first dedicated competition lawyer to support the group in relation to its retail and investment banking operations. With the up and coming changes in terms of the regulation in this area the business is keen to invest and commit to a devoted resource to work within the legal department and alongside the regulatory affairs team. The role will primarily cover investigations and deal with issues relating to anti competitive agreements and the abuse of a dominant position.
This is a mid-level position and will suit someone 3 to 6 years qualified who would be able to justify their place in front of a senior audience around the organisation. Experience of contact with the regulators will be necessary and you should be very technically strong. You will be expected to operate as part of the team and cover other areas outside of competition where necessary. As part of a smaller legal department you will enjoy freedom and autonomy to influence internally and externally.
